Output 65358967b2438a714a8c77e7378f147d444e4c6665d238098409dc523646c1aa:0

value
15308286405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 216bf68b162e760093f31b0a122f7fa61d4d8826 OP_EQUALVERIFY OP_CHECKSIG
address
143idjeaBGc2dWDbrv71fRVVkgH1opxLgm
transaction
65358967b2438a714a8c77e7378f147d444e4c6665d238098409dc523646c1aa
spent
true